Remove the four screws [1] and speedometer panel
from the lower case [2].
Assembly is in the reverse order of disassembly.
• Make sure the meter packing is in good condition
and replace it if necessary.
TORQUE: Speedometer screw:
0.54 N·m (0.06 kgf·m, 0.4 lbMt)
POWER/GROUND LINE
Remove the front meter panel (page 2-7).
Disconnect the speedometer 20P connector [1].
Turn the ignition switch ON and engine stop switch "O".
Measure the voltage between the speedometer 20P
connector of the wire harness side.
CONNECTION: Brown (+) - Green/red (-)
STANDARD:
Battery voltage
If there is battery voltage, the meter power/ground line
is normal.
If there is no voltage, inspect the following:
-
Blown SPEEDOMETER TAIL fuse (10 A)
-
Loose or poor contacts of related terminal
-
Open circuit in the Brown wire between the fuse box
and speedometer
-
Open circuit in the Green/red wire between the
speedometer and ground
BACK-UP LINE
Remove the front meter panel (page 2-7).
Disconnect the mater 20P connector [1]. ·
Measure the voltage between the speedometer 20P
connector of the wire harness side and ground.
CONNECTION: light green/black(+) - Ground(-)
STANDARD:
Battery voltage
If there is battery voltage at all times, the back-up line is
normal.
If there is no voltage, inspect the following:
-
Blown BACK UP fuse (10 A) .
-
Loose or poor contacts of related terminal
-
Open circuit in the Light green/black wire between
the fuse box and speedometer
